AES128-CBC Use the pull-down to enable or disable the Advanced Encryption Standard AES128
encryption algorithm with Cipher Block Chaining. The default is Enabled.
AES192-CBC Use the pull-down to enable or disable the Advanced Encryption Standard AES192
encryption algorithm with Cipher Block Chaining. The default is Enabled.
AES256-CBC Use the pull-down to enable or disable the Advanced Encryption Standard AES-256
encryption algorithm with Cipher Block Chaining. The default is Enabled.
ARC4 Use the pull-down to enable or disable the Arcfour encryption algorithm with Cipher
Block Chaining. The default is Enabled.
Cast128-CBC Use the pull-down to enable or disable the Cast128 encryption algorithm with Cipher
Block Chaining. The default is Enabled.
Twofish128 Use the pull-down to enable or disable the twofish128 encryption algorithm. The
default is Enabled.
Twofish192 Use the pull-down to enable or disable the twofish192 encryption algorithm. The
default is Enabled.
Twofish256 Use the pull-down to enable or disable the twofish256 encryption algorithm. The
default is Enabled.
Data Integrity Algorithm
HMAC-SHA1 Use the pull-down to enable or disable the HMAC (Hash for Message Authentication
Code) mechanism utilizing the Secure Hash algorithm. The default is Enabled.
HMAC-MD5 Use the pull-down to enable or disable the HMAC (Hash for Message Authentication
Code) mechanism utilizing the MD5 Message Digest encryption algorithm. The
default is Enabled.
Public Key Algorithm
HMAC-RSA Use the pull-down to enable or disable the HMAC (Hash for Message Authentication
Code) mechanism utilizing the RSA encryption algorithm. The default is Enabled.
HMAC-DSA Use the pull-down to enable or disable the HMAC (Hash for Message Authentication
Code) mechanism utilizing the Digital Signature Algorithm (DSA) encryption. The
default is Enabled.
Authentication Algorithm
Password This field may be enabled or disabled to choose if the administrator wishes to use a
locally configured password for authentication on the Switch. This field is Enabled by
default.
Public Key This field may be enabled or disabled to choose if the administrator wishes to use a
publickey configuration set on a SSH server, for authentication. This field is Enabled
by default.
Host-based This field may be enabled or disabled to choose if the administrator wishes to use a
host computer for authentication. This parameter is intended for Linux users requiring
SSH authentication techniques and the host computer is running the Linux operating
system with a SSH program previously installed. This field is Enabled by default.
Click Apply to implement changes made.
